About G. E. R. Lloyd

G. E. R. Lloyd is a scholar working on Philosophy, Archeology, Anthropology, Sociology and Political Science and Experimental and Cognitive Psychology, having authored 128 papers that have together received 2.8k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Classical Philosophy and Thought (29 papers), Seventeenth-Century Political and Philosophical Thought (15 papers), Historical, Religious, and Philosophical Studies (13 papers), Classical Antiquity Studies (10 papers), Historical Astronomy and Related Studies (6 papers), Historical and Literary Studies (5 papers), History of Science and Medicine (5 papers) and Categorization, perception, and language (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Philosophy (877 citations), History and Philosophy of Science (257 citations), Anthropology (532 citations), Archeology (378 citations) and Theoretical Computer Science (34 citations). G. E. R. Lloyd has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Australia and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Moira Gatens, Margaret E. Reesor, M. A. MacConaill, Mark Hobart, Alexander Jones, George E. Owen, Fred D. Miller, Karine Chemla, Mark Jenkins and Paul Τ. Keyser. Their work appears in journals such as The Journal of Hellenic Studies, The Philosophical Review, Hypatia, The Classical World and Phronesis.
